Report Overview
Electrochemical sensors in automotive are used to detect a wide range of toxic gases such as hydrogen sulfide and carbon monoxide. It is commonly used in the vehicle as it has low power requirements, a linear output, and a good resolution.
The global Automotive Hydrogen Sensor market size was estimated at USD 536 million in 2023 and is projected to reach USD 968.96 million by 2032, exhibiting a CAGR of 6.80% during the forecast period.
North America Automotive Hydrogen Sensor market size was estimated at USD 156.42 million in 2023, at a CAGR of 5.83% during the forecast period of 2025 through 2032.
